The Uttar Pradesh Police on Saturday said it has hired a company to "keep an eye" on people's internet search data to monitor those looking up pornographic content. Meant to curb crimes against women, a new team called the 'UP Women Powerline 1090' has been set up that will be alerted if a person searches for porn on the Internet.
A company named 'Oomuph' has been hired, according to the UP police, which will keep an eye on what is being searched on the Internet through data. If a person views pornography, the analytics team will get the information and the person's number will be saved in the police database.
